1. Maui, Hawaii
Maui is a popular winter destination, and for good reason. The island offers stunning natural beauty, from its volcanic landscapes to its pristine beaches. In the winter, Maui is a great spot for whale watching, as humpback whales migrate to the island’s waters to mate and give birth. You can also enjoy snorkeling, surfing, and hiking in the island’s lush rainforests.

3. The Bahamas
The Bahamas is a popular winter destination, with its warm weather, beautiful beaches, and vibrant culture. In the winter, the Bahamas is a great spot for swimming, snorkeling, and diving, as the waters are warm and calm. You can also visit the island’s historic sites, such as the Queen’s Staircase and Fort Fincastle.

What island has the best winter festivals and events?
Barbados is a great island to visit in the winter if you’re looking for exciting festivals and events. The island hosts several events during the winter months, including the Barbados Food and Wine and Rum Festival, the Holders Season Festival, and the Barbados Jazz Festival. These events showcase the island’s vibrant culture, delicious cuisine, and lively music scene.
